2024 Rickenbacker 4003SW. I always strayed away from Ric’s and honestly never really got a chance to play one. I just heard a bunch of bad stuff. This one had the single truss rod and a better bridge. The pickups aren’t noisy either. If they are all like this one I would recommend.
